The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) has officially denied circulating reports claiming the release of a timetable and schedule of activities for the 2027 General Election. This statement clarifies that any such announcements are false and misleading, as INEC has not published any official schedule for the upcoming elections. The commission emphasizes its adherence to legal frameworks, specifically citing Section 28(1) of the Electoral Act, 2022, which mandates the publication of an election notice no later than 360 days before the election date.
Any timetable or schedule issued outside this statutory framework cannot emanate from INEC, according to a statement released by Adedayo Oketola, CPS/Media Adviser to the INEC Chairman. This legal provision ensures that election preparations are conducted within the prescribed timelines, preventing premature or unofficial announcements.

INEC assures Nigerians that the official Timetable and Schedule of Activities for the 2027 General Election will be released in due course. This release will be in full compliance with the Constitution of the Federal Republic of Nigeria, 1999 (as amended) and the Electoral Act, 2022.
When the official timetable is eventually released, it will be communicated through the commission’s established and verified platforms. This ensures that all stakeholders receive information directly from the source.
The commission strongly urges the public and the media to disregard any fake reports concerning the election timetable. It is crucial to rely on information disseminated through INEC’s official platforms to avoid misinformation.
